Product Introduction

Bioactivity
Description
PhosTAC7 successfully induced ternary protein complex formation and dephosphorylation of phosphatidylserine 318 (pS318) by Halo-FOXO3a in a dose-dependent manner.
Chemical Properties
Molecular Weight1119.77
FormulaC58H87ClN2O17
Cas No.3016307-75-5
Storage & Solubility Information
Storagestore at low temperature |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ice.
Solubility Information
DMSO: 80 mg/mL (71.44 mM), Sonication is recommended.
